Dr. McPhillips Named New Vice Dean for Academic Affairs

UWSOM IS happy to announce that Dr. Heather McPhillips will serve as the Vice Dean for Academic Affairs as of November 1, 2025, transitioning from her former role as Associate Dean for Curriculum. Dr. McPhillips is a Professor in the Department of Pediatrics in the Clinician-Scholar pathway and practices general pediatrics at University of Washington. […]

LCME Corner – Accreditation Updates June 2025

We will be providing updates on the Liaison Committee on Medical Education (LCME) accreditation progress and ongoing continuous quality improvement (CQI) efforts across WWAMI. We are now preparing for the next accreditation site visit in March 2026.  Why is accreditation important?  LCME accreditation ensures the quality, integrity and continuous improvement of our medical student education […]
